How many of you experience or used to experience symptoms relating to HPPD (Hallucinogen persisting perception disorder) after tripping?
These symptoms can include visual static, tracers, increased awareness of floaters, etc...
I tripped on shrooms a few days ago and am still experiencing some noticable and rather annoying post-tripping visuals.
I'm very interested in hearing your experiences with HPPD, as it is very common after tripping. Do the symptoms eventually go away, or...?

The way I see it, Shrooms do have after effects on the mind. Most times I've tripped on high doses, I can feel lingering effects the next day. I wouldn't call this HPPD because the problem needs to significantly effect your life to call it that. I kind of consider it normal for these things to happen, but I've never heard of this being permanent. Best advice is, don't trip more often than your psyche allows.
